Prof. J. Walter - Informationstechnik, Mikrocomputertechnik, Digitale Medien Problemstellung
Hochschule Karlsruhe Logo F & E - Projekt Master
EncoderFT-32
Sommersemester 2019
Timo Traenkel
Tim Brachat
Maximilian Schmitz

Problemstellung

Im Rahmen des FT32-Projekts wird, vorallem Kindern, das Programmieren in frühen Jahren beigebracht. Mit der Entwicklungsumgebung Cody++ kann man, mittels graphischer Programmierbausteine, eigenen Quellcode erzeugen. Der Nutzen der eigens geschriebenen Software zeigt sich hierbei auf Robotern der Firma Fischertechnik. Diese werden vor Ort programmiert, sodass die Ergebnisse direkt ersichtlich sind. In diversen Projektarbeiten wurden bisher viele Anwendungen mit Fischertechnik-Hardware geplant und umgesetzt.

Die Antriebe der Roboter waren hierbei immer Motoren von Fischertechnik selbst, welche über eine Leistungsanpassung der Batteriespannung drehzahlgesteuert werden. Abweichungen der Kennwerte des Antriebs, bedingt durch die Fertigung, können beispielsweise zu einer nicht mehr geradlinigen Bewegung des Roboters führen, da die Leistung an den jeweiligen Motoren unterschiedlich ist. Hierdurch entsteht ein Drift des Roboters in eine Richtung, wodurch beispielsweise das Ergebnis einer geraden Linie verfälscht wird. Um diesem Problem entgegen zu wirken, sollen Encodermotoren untersucht werden. Diese senden ein Signal an einen Microkontroller, welcher mit diesem Signal die Rotation des Motors und damit des Rades erkennen und somit einen Ausgleich des Drehzahlunterschieds schaffen kann.  


  Mit Unterstützung von Prof. J. Walter Sommersemester 2019